How to Get a Replacement Car Key: A Comprehensive Guide
Losing or losing your car keys is a typical scenario that can cause frustration and anxiety. Thankfully, getting a replacement key for your vehicle is much easier than you may think. The procedure can vary depending on the type of key, the car's age, and the maker's policies. This short article will guide you through the actions to get a replacement car key, go over various types of keys, and address often asked questions.

Here are the steps you need to follow to get a replacement car key:
1. Identify the Type of Key
Recognizing the type of key you require to replace is the first step. Check your vehicle's owner manual or consult your dealership to comprehend the key type.
2. Collect Necessary Information
Before getting in touch with a locksmith professional or dealership, collect vital details about your vehicle, including:
The Vehicle Identification Number (VIN)Proof of ownership (like the registration or title)Your chauffeur's license or identification3. Contact Your Dealership or a Locksmith
Depending upon the key type, you could either go to the dealership or speak with a locksmith:

Dealership: Most producers recommend checking out the car dealership since they can offer a factory key. However, dealerships normally charge higher rates for key replacement.

Locksmith: A qualified automotive locksmith can often replace transponder keys and fobs at a lower expense than the dealer. Ensure they have experience with your vehicle's brand name and key type.
4. Prepare for Costs
Be gotten ready for the potential costs included in getting a replacement key:
Traditional Keys: These are typically the most inexpensive and can range from ₤ 5 to ₤ 50.Transponder Keys: The average cost is in between ₤ 50 and ₤ 100.Smart Keys: Replacing wise keys can vary from ₤ 200 to ₤ 400.Key Fobs: Depending on the vehicle, key fob replacements can be ₤ 100 to ₤ 600.5. Programming the Key
Some keys, especially transponder keys and clever keys, need programming to deal with your vehicle. This might be done by the dealership or a locksmith. Make sure to inquire about shows expenses when getting a quote.
6. Test the New Key
As soon as you have the brand-new key, test it completely. Ensure that it works not just for beginning the ignition however likewise for opening the doors and other electronic functions if appropriate.

A: Yes, you can replace a car key without the initial, however you will need your vehicle's VIN and evidence of ownership. The dealership or locksmith will then create a new key based upon your vehicle's specs.
